/
snowflake-connector
/
templates
/
Upload File
HOME
{% extends 'basehtml.html' %} {% block title %} SnowFlake Connector {% endblock title %} {% block content %} <!-- Begin Page Content --> <div class="container-fluid d-flex justify-content-center flex-column"> <!-- Page Heading --> <h1 class="h3 mb-4 text-black-50 text-center">SnowFlake Connector</h1> <form class="form" id="snowflakeconnector-form" name="snowflakeconnector-form" action="/snowflakeconnector" method="POST"> {% csrf_token %} <div class="form-row justify-content-center"> {# <script>console.log({{ password }});#} {# console.log("test");#} {# </script>#} <div class="col-md-6 mb-3"> <label for="validationDefault01">Account Name</label> <input type="text" class="form-control" name="account" value="{{ account }}" id="validationDefault01" placeholder="Enter Account Name" required> </div> </div> <div class="form-row justify-content-center"> <div class="col-md-6 mb-3"> <label for="validationDefault02">User Name</label> <input type="text" class="form-control" id="validationDefault02" name="user" placeholder="Enter Username" value="{{ user }}" required> </div> </div> <div class="form-row justify-content-center"> <div class="col-md-6 mb-3"> <label for="validationDefault03">Password</label> <input type="password" class="form-control" id="validationDefault03" placeholder="Enter Password" name="password" value="{{ password }}" required> </div> </div> <div class="form-row justify-content-center"> <div class="col-md-6 mb-3"> <label for="validationDefault04">Role</label> {# <input type="text" class="form-control" placeholder="Enter Role" name="role" value="{{ role }}" required>#} <select class="form-control" id="validationDefault04" id="validationDefault04" name="role" required> {% if values_found %} <option value="{{ role }}" selected>{{ role }}</option> {% else %} <option></option> <option value="accountadmin">accountadmin</option> <option value="orgadmin">orgadmin</option> {% endif %} </select> </div> </div> <div class="form-row justify-content-center"> {% if request.session.snowflake_connected is False %} <button class="btn btn-primary" id="button_submit" type="submit">Connect</button> {% else %} <button class="btn btn-success" type="submit" disabled>Connected</button> {% endif %} </div> </form> </div> <!-- /.container-fluid --> {% if values_found %} <script> val01 = $('#validationDefault01'); val01.attr("disabled", true); val02 = $('#validationDefault02'); val02.attr("disabled", true); val03 = $('#validationDefault03'); val03.attr("disabled", true); val04 = $('#validationDefault04'); val04.attr("disabled", true); </script> {% endif %} <script> $(document).ready(function () { $("#snowflakeconnector-form").submit(function (e) { //disable the submit button $("#button_submit").attr("disabled", true); $("#button_submit").html('<i class="fa fa-spinner fa-spin"></i> Loading'); return true; }); }); </script> {% endblock content %}